HAIX FIRE HUNTER EXTREME

Upper Material: waterproof leather, hydrophobic, breathable, 2.5 – 2.7 mm thick

HAIX® Climate System

Moisture Barrier: CROSSTECH®footwear waterproof, breathable, bacteria and chemical resistant, bloodborne pathogen resistant

Inner Lining: CROSSTECH®footwear, 4 layers, with inner Cambrelle® lining especially abrasion resistant, softly padded with breathable foam

Insole: anatomically formed, Texon (fleece) absorbs moisture and supports ankle

Protective toe cap: anatomically formed protective toe cap to meet ASTM F2413-05 standard for personal protection - protective footwear

Protective flexible midsole: stainless, cast into the sole, to meet ASTM F2413-05 standard for personal protection - protective footwear

Sole: nitrile rubber shell sole: oil and fuel resistant, self-cleaning tread, PU-shock absorbent wedge HAIX® MSL System, excellent thermal insulation against heat and cold, high-voltage resistance 14 KV

Other: reflective strips, profiled rubber toe cap, large boot straps on both sides, shin protection

HAIX® AF System: the Ankle Flex System refers to the functionality of a pull-on boot which enables it to adjust to different foot, ankle and heel shapes. Flexible elastic components enable problem free donning and the self adjusting ankle and instep area provides optimum fit in the boot. Integrated flex-zones ensure high flexibility and also avoids pressure points.

NFPA 1971-2007, ASTM F 2413-05, CAN/CSA Z 195-2002

HAIX® Climate System, HAIX® MSL System, HAIX® Ankle Flex System, CROSSTECH® Laminate Technology, profiled rubber toe cap, shin protection, leg height 14 inches.
